Summer Holidays Activities

12 July 2022

The summer holidays are just a couple of weeks away now, and as we have said in a previous post there will plenty of things for everyone to get involved in during the holidays.


Activities will be running from 23rd July through until 31st August, with the same schedule for each week.

Monday will be a playstation presentation for everyone to learn about lots of things we do and about donkey care, along with the feeding of one of our groups. These will be at 11am and 2pm.

Tuesday will have our care for a donkey package at 11:30am, with spaces for 4 people, a grooming presentation at 1pm, and also donkey grooming from 1:30pm until 3:30pm.

Wednesday we will have donkey walking from 11am until 1pm, with 3 donkeys available during each half hour slot, and then a care for a donkey package at 2pm with spaces for 4 people.

Thursday will be a care for a shetland package at 11:30am, with spaces for 4 people, a grooming presentation at 1pm, and then donkey grooming from 1:30pm until 3:30pm.

Friday will be donkey grooming from 10:30am until 12:30pm, and then shetland grooming from 1:30pm until 3:30pm.

Saturday will be donkey walking from 11am until 3pm.

Sunday will be shetland slalom from 11am until 1pm, with 2 shetlands per slot, and then donkey grooming from 1:30pm until 3:30pm.


Along with these activities we will also be offering a mini shetland slalom using hobby horses, and a meet a donkey opportunity, which will be for a donation of your choice. The hobby horses and meet a donkey do not need to be pre booked and there are no age restrictions.


Further information and booking for all of these activities can be found on the what's on page.

These will be available to view online a couple of weeks in advance.
